第2章操作系统
发布时间:2021-06-06
发布时间:2021-06-06
程序员教程
第二章操 作系基统知础识
程序员教程
主要知点识
操作系的内统(核断控制中)、程、线程概念进处理 机管(状理转换、态享共与互、斥分轮转、 抢时、占锁)死 存管储(理主存护、保动态连分接、配分、分段页 虚存)、设 备理(管IO控/制假、脱)机文 管件(文理目件、文件录织组、取方法、存存取控 、制复处恢) 作业理管(理作调业、度业作控语制言J(C)、多 L道序程计)设 汉字理,多媒处处理,人体机界面
程序员教程
21 .作系统操概述 考点 握掌作系统的定操、特征义、能功类与 操作系型统的征特 并发性:共享,、虚拟性性不确定性和 作系操的统功能 :(1处)机理管理:何如CP将真U正理合的分配每 个给任 务2)文件管理 (3()储管理存主要指:内存对管理 的(4设)管备理:硬设件备( 5作)管理:界面业任、、图形界面务
程序员教程
操作系 统的型类(1)批处操理系统:单道和多道作(2)分时 操系统 (作3实)时操作统系4)网(操络作系(统5)布分操式系作统(6)微机作操系(统7)入式嵌作操系统
程序员教程
习练题A 1、系 统软件—是—软件的 。.向应用软A件供提统系用调服务等 B与.体具件逻硬功能辑关无C 在.应软件用础上开发基 .并D具不提体供机界面人 2 现.操作系统代两个基的特征是_本___ 和资源共C.享A. 道多序程计 B.设断处中理C.程序 的发并执 D.行现分实时与时实理处 .操作3系的统能不包括功_____D A .供提户操作界面 用B管.理系统资源C 提.供用应序界程 D面.提HT供M
L
程序员教程
B 4.时分作系操的统要主特之一是提征_高_._ A .算机系统的可计靠 性B计算.机统系交互性的 C .计机系统算的实性时 D计算.系机的安统性 C 全在Wind;wo资s管理器中源 , .“5切板”剪(1)是D 恢要复删除误文的,件以按下(2)可来实键现 。 1)(.A个一用内户 B.存个一据文数 件 C.内 存中块区一域 .D一个专文用 (档) 2.AtCr+l tl+VrC.. Ctr+l D..XCtrlZ+
程序员教程
在 wnidosw系中统通过可件文展扩判名别 D是种一执可行件文扩文件类型 例如—,—展名 。当用户击文双件时名,windws系o C 来定使决用什么序程打统通过建 的—立—开 该文件。 1. .Axml .Bxt Ct.obj .eDxe .A.2件文 .临时B件文C 文.件关 D.子联目录
程序员教程
2. 2理处管机理 考点掌 握进的程本基概,了解念进程间的信、调度通死,锁 生产的因原和解方法,进程决与程的主线要区别 、程1的序执特征行顺序执:行和行执行
顺序执并程行序顺执序行 程具序有闭封 性享独资源具 有再现可性
发并执行间执行断失 封去性 闭共资享 源去失可再性现有 接 和直接的间相互制约
程序员教程
程进概念的 1、义:定程序的是一次行执 、特征:2动性态并;发性独;性立;异步;结性 性 构、3进与程序程的主要区:别进 程程序和不一一对是应,的个一序可对应多 个进程,一程个程可进执行以一个或几程个序 、4程的进成:程序组、数、据进控制程块5 、程的进态及状状间的转态换基 本状态运行: 正占用在PU C绪:就具备运条行件但尚未,占用PU C阻塞由于等待:某一件不能运事。处行阻塞态的进程于在逻辑上 是能运行不的即使。PCU空,也不闲用
程序员教程
占程进制控 1、 念概:系统对中有进所从程建创到消的亡全过程 实有施效的制,由控作操系统核中的内原 语现。 2实原、:由语干若机器条指令组成其,行执过 不可分程割
程序员教程
进通程 信1 概念:、各指进个程交信息的过换 程 常 见几种的信通制机: 1 、同步互斥 与 、信号量机制 整2信号形量 记录型信量号 信号量机集 制 3 高级通信 共、享存储式 模息传消递模式 管道信通 、直4接和间接通信进
程序员教程
调度 1程、级三调度 高调级度系:中一统个业作只经需一过调次度中 调级度提:内高的存利用率系统和吞量吐使得暂, 不运行时的程进内存从换对外存上到低级 度调:根一定的算据法C将P分派U给绪就列队中的一个 进 2、程常算用 法 先 先来服(FCF务S)主:用要宏观于调 控 间时轮转片:于微观调控,用高资源提利用 率 优 级调度先:静优先级 动态优先态级 多反级馈调:度
程序员教程
锁死 1、定 义两个或 两以上的个程中的进一个,都每等待在其 另中个进一释放程资源而封被锁,们他都法 无向前进推2、死 锁产的原生因共享资源 限有多,个程进共对资享源的争竞, 而且作操当不 、3锁产死的条生件互 斥件条请求 保持条 不可件夺条件剥 路环条件
程序员教程
4 解、死决锁方的 法 死锁预防的 死锁的避免 许系允统生死产
锁
程序员教程
程线 个进一程可有以多个程,同线一进个程多个 线程中可发并行 执程线属 1、性每线程有个一唯的一个标符 2识、不同线的程以执可行相同的程 序线是程调度和行单执,位程是资进源分配位单
程序员教程
练习 C 1、在 程进理管,当中__时,进_从阻塞状态变程 为就状绪 A.态进程被进调程度序程中选 B等.某待一件 C.等事待事的发件 D生.间片时用完 2、若 算计机统系的进中在程“绪”、就运行”“ “、待”等种3状态间之转换,程进不能可现出—— D的状 态换转 A.绪就 运行 B运行. 就绪 C运.行等待 D就绪.等
待
程序员教程
3、 现不实的作同业处方理,主式要基是操 于作统对系——理采用管不了同的策 略AA .处理机 B存储 ..C设 备.D文 件、操作系统为4了解进决程合作和资源共享 所间带来
的同步互斥与题问通常,采的用一种 法是使方用—。—C A. 调 度.B派 分.C号量 信D通信. 5在进程状态转换过程中、,能会可引进起 D程 阻塞的因是—原。 —.时间片A到B .行V操作 执.I/C完成 OD执行P操作
. 6.
程序员教程
在操系作中统,信对量号S的原P操语作定中义,使进 进程相入应等队列等待的条待件是___. CA .S> B.0=S 0.CS<0 .S≠0D 7、进 调度的程键问题是关选择理合—的,—恰并 当进的代行码转换 。BA.时间片间隔 B.度算调法 CC.PU速 度.内存空D D 间 8、 算计机系出统死锁现是因为— —.A系中有多统个塞阻进 B.资程数源大小于系统大的进中 程.C系中统个进多程时申同的资请总数源大超过大系 资源统总数D 若干进程.相互待等对已占有方资源的
程序员教程
钢考求: 要解理种存储每理管技解决什术么问,实现题 的想,思及以存的在问。了题解储管理存术技 的发展历史理。解与储管理存关的有基本概念 一、基本概念 1存储、理的目的管功和 能、2存器储的结:构 寄存器主 存外存 寄 器存 高速缓 存主存 外存
2.3 储存理管
程序员教程
3 相对地、址绝对 址 地址地空 间对地相址:每用个户都认为自的己作业和数据存放 都一在组从0”“地开始的连续址空间中 绝地址:内存中对各理物存储单元的地从址统一基的地址 行的进顺编序 址相地对空址通过间址再地位定机转构到 换对绝址空地间 4、地 重定址位将 逻辑址转地成物换理地的址程 过静地址态定位:重在程序装主入时存经已成完了址地的 换,变程序在行执期间会不再发变化生 动地址重态定位在程序运:期间行完成辑地逻到址 理物址的地换变
2
程序员教程
3.. 存储管理2案方 一、 区存储分理 管 、固1分区 定系统在生时已将主成存划分若干为,每区分个区 大小不等但已可确,定是一种态分静 存在问题:易区产生碎片2 、变分可 区存主分在划业装入作时行进,数个可变大小, 于等作业小大是一种,态动区分 请和释放求区的分四算种法最佳适:算应法 最 差应适算法 首适应次法算 环循首次应适算 法